Я сгенерировал пару открытых и закрытых ключей для одного удаленного хоста. Теперь я хочу добавить еще один закрытый ключ в открытом формате для подключения через ssh ко второму удаленному хосту, но ssh запрещает соединение с «Плохой парольной фразой», когда я хочу добавить ключ с помощью ssh-add "key_name"
. У меня есть только закрытый ключ, который в Putty на Windows-машине работает нормально. У меня есть только два файла в моем каталоге /home/user/.ssh
:
id_dsa
known_hosts
Легкий как круг.
Просто переходят в .ssh
папка в Вашем home
и добавляют файл config
nano /home/${USER}/.ssh/config
и добавляют, что следующие строки, например,
Host duck-a-rub
HostName mail.man.com OR <IP-Address>
User rubberduck
Port 223
IdentityFile /full/path/to/keys/rubberduck_id_dsa
сохранили файл и дают ему попытку.
ssh duck-a-rub
HTH, s1mmel